Our Proven Process
Our arc flash study services make the process straightforward.
First, we verify your one-lines and collect equipment data.
Then we build your electrical model, run short-circuit and coordination studies, and calculate incident-energy levels.
Finally, we provide updated labels, reports, and model files so your team has everything needed to work safely and confidently.

How often should we update our study?
At least every five years—or sooner after system changes that could affect results.
